PBM announces the release of their new raised cam small-block Chevy block. This block features a .134 raised camshaft location, 50mm roller bearing cam tunnel or 55mm Babbitt cam tunnel, bushed lifter bores lifter bore sizes include .842 and .903.This block is available with billet steel or nodular cast main caps.
